Question:
I have a 2014 Ford Explorer Sport. I bought a cheaper adjustable hitch due to needing it immediately. It has a lot of movement with the two connection points. Does this hitch have the same issue or is it secured tightly?
asked by: Jason
Expert Reply:
The Andersen Rapid Hitch Adjustable Ball Mount # AM3410 that you referenced is an excellent product that's designed to fit securely into a 2 inch hitch receiver. I can't give an honest assessment on how this compares to the unit you purchased but there certainly won't be a lot of movement with this particular ball mount when it's in place on your Explorer. I have attached a test course video below just so you can get a better idea of its stability during travel.
With that being said, there's going to be a little movement with any hitch-mounted accessory just because of factory variances between both the accessory and the hitch receiver. To counter this I recommend using an anti-rattle device such as the Roadmaster Quiet Hitch # RM-061. This will slide over the shank of the Anderson (or your existing) ball mount and hook around the collar of the hitch receiver to hold the ball mount tight against it for a stable and quiet connection.
Please just note that your trailer hitch receiver does need to have a ring or collar around it for this to work. I have attached a video demonstration on this product along with a link that will take you to our complete selection of anti-rattle devices that you can look through.
